Output 04577698b8cae78534dae89c10ac621fa6cb2c37acec72e8b3bbc8e04bfd7d1a:68

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 856bd9383a4a7a6c4985844fcd02e5066383103d OP_EQUALVERIFY OP_CHECKSIG
address
1DAU4xf34htj2XwE6jqS6Z2Fk9KHD3h3Ro
transaction
04577698b8cae78534dae89c10ac621fa6cb2c37acec72e8b3bbc8e04bfd7d1a
spent
true